“ Unprotected areas of raw bronze will oxidize, or combine with oxygen present in the air, resulting in a thin film of copper oxide along the surface of the exposed bronze. The resulting appearance is a flat, dark brown surface.” https://www.gsa.gov/real-estate/historic-preservation/historic-preservation-policy-tools/preservation-tools-resources/technical-procedures/bronze-characteristics-uses-and-problems#:~:text=Unprotected%20areas%20of%20raw%20bronze,a%20flat%2C%20dark%20brown%20surface.
